"Which version is the latest?" If you see multiple versions listed on the ASUS site, look at the date. Usually, the one at the "top" of the list (the most recent date) is the best choice. However, if you are on an older build of Windows 10, sometimes the newest driver isn't compatible. If the latest fails, try the second most recent version.
"I see 'Intel Optane' drivers too. Do I need those?" The ASUS X515EA typically uses standard NVMe SSDs, not Intel Optane memory modules. While the IRST driver handles both, it is best to stick specifically to the Intel Rapid Storage Technology Driver unless you are certain your specific configuration uses Optane.

What is Intel Rapid Storage Technology (IRST)?
Intel Rapid Storage Technology (IRST) is a driver that enables advanced storage features on Intel-based systems, including the ASUS X515EA.
